Tradition Aviation joins Avfuel network

By Janice Wood · March 9, 2011 ·

Tradition Aviation at California’s Jacqueline Cochran Regional Airport (TRM)  has joined the Avfuel network.

As a new Avfuel-branded dealer, Tradition Aviation now offers Avfuel Contract Fuel and awards AVTRIP rewards points.

The FBO features a pilots lounge, shower facilities, crew cars and complimentary golf club loans. With over 200,000 square feet of heavy ramp space and over 150,000 square feet of insulated hangar space, Tradition Aviation can accommodate a variety of aircraft.
